Lead Up To Album & Writing:
Larry "Rhino" Reinhardt – guitars
Started with The Thunderbeats
Played with Iron Butterfly
Lee Dorman – bass guitar, backing vocals, piano
Bass player in Iron Butterfly
Passed away in December of 2012
Bobby Caldwell – drums, all percussion instruments (including bells and vibraphone), backing vocals, piano
Played with Johnny Winter and Rick Derringer
Also played with John Lennon, Ringo Starr, and Eric Clapton
Still actively playing and living in Florida
They previously played with a keyboardist, Lewie Gold, but he left before they recorded the first album.
